Now That's What I Call Music! 82

Description:


The 82nd edition of the Now That's What I Call Music series has been put together and from the look of the track listing it will not disappoint. Some of the biggest tunes of 2012--including "We Are Young" by Fun feat. Janelle Monáe, "Starships" by Nicki Minaj and Carly Rae Jepsen's infectious pop anthem "Call Me Maybe"--are included in the album. The compilation also features staples such as Rihanna, David Guetta, Calvin Harris, will.iam and Coldplay.
